The Female Athlete Triad & ACL injury Risk

The higher incidence of ACL injuries in female athletes isn’t simply a matter ⁢of bad luck. Several⁣ biomechanical and physiological factors contribute to this increased risk.‍ A key concept is the “Female Athlete Triad,” encompassing low energy ⁣availability (often linked to disordered eating), menstrual dysfunction, and low bone density.While not‍ directly causing ⁢ACL tears, the triad can weaken supporting structures and impair neuromuscular control, increasing susceptibility to injury.

Beyond the triad, anatomical differences play a role. Women generally have:

*⁢ Wider Q-angles: The Q-angle is the angle between the quadriceps muscle and the ⁢patellar tendon. A wider angle places greater stress on the knee joint.
* ⁤ Smaller Intercondylar Notch: the intercondylar⁢ notch ⁢is the space in ⁤the femur where the ACL resides. A smaller notch can increase the ‍risk of ACL impingement and tearing.
* ⁣ Greater Hip Adduction & Knee Valgus: During movements like landing from a jump or changing direction,women tend ⁤to exhibit more inward collapse of the knees (knee⁢ valgus) and inward rotation of the hips (hip‍ adduction),placing significant strain on the ACL.

Pro Tip: focus on strengthening hip abductors and external rotators. ⁢These ⁤muscles help control knee valgus and improve‍ lower limb alignment, reducing ACL stress.

ACL Reconstruction & Rehabilitation: A Modern Approach

When ‍an ACL tear occurs, the primary treatment is frequently enough⁤ ACL reconstruction surgery. Modern techniques utilize various graft sources – autografts (tissue taken from the patient’s own body, typically the patellar tendon or hamstring tendons) and allografts (tissue from a deceased donor). The ⁤choice of⁢ graft depends on factors like age, activity level, and surgeon preference.

Rehabilitation is a lengthy and demanding process, typically spanning 6-9 months, ⁢and frequently enough longer for ‍a return to full competitive play. it’s crucial to follow a structured program guided by a qualified physical therapist. Key⁢ phases‍ include:
